New York Mets to Host Battle of the Badges on August 17

The NYPD vs. FDNY annual charity baseball game presented by Your Local Ford Stores will take place at Citi Field

July 25th, 2025

FLUSHING, N.Y., July 25, 2025 – The New York Mets will host Battle of the Badges, presented by Your Local Ford Stores, at Citi Field on Sunday, August 17 at 4:10 p.m. The NYPD vs. FDNY annual charity baseball game will feature teams consisting of former high school, college and minor league baseball players who now protect and serve the local community as members of New York’s Finest and New York’s Bravest.

Mets Hall of Famer, former Captain and seven-time All-Star David Wright will be returning as the host of the game and will honor a NYPD and FDNY hero prior to the game.

“The Battle of the Badges game is one my favorite days of the year. Growing up in a Police Household, I quickly learned that the true heroes in the community are the police officers and firefighters that put their lives on the line to keep us safe,” said Wright. “While most of us would run away from trouble, First Responders run towards it. The Battle of the Badges game is a great reminder to thank First Responders for their bravery, service and commitment to their communities. I hope to see you there.”

Tickets are $20 with a portion of the ticket sales benefiting local FDNY and NYPD charities.

“The Mets are delighted to help give back to local charities by hosting the Battle of the Badges for the fourth straight year,” said Mets Senior Director of Community, Inclusion and Player Relations Donovan Mitchell. “It’s been an honor to support those who protect and serve with such a memorable event.”

Last year FDNY defeated NYPD, 5-1 to give New York’s Bravest their second straight win and a 14-12 advantage over New York’s Finest in the historic battle.
